Product Description: Watch the Quidget Family and the Subtractobats perform high-flying feats of mathematics! In this astounding story, Leap, Lily, Tad and wacky Professor Quigley train numbers to count, add, and subtract in a series of amazing circus acts. Numbers and Quidgets fly from trampolines, trapezes and cannons as they teach early mathematical concepts. DVD Features: Challenges:Learning Game Other:Trailer for LeapFrog Toy Products

It's ok....
We got the letter factory for our little one and were very pleased. It is engaging, and set at a good pace. Our little one knew the alphabet before age 2, I believe, in part due to this video. Then we bought math circus. We are sooo dissapointed. The pace is ridiculous. It begins counting 1-10, with some imaginary thing called a Quidget(?). Then it proceeds to addition and subtraction at an incredible pace, and ends with multiplication, 10x10. So basically your child is expected to go from counting to 10 to times tables. I wish they had devoted one video to learning to count, one for addition/subtraction, and one to multiplication. I really DO Not recommend this video.
